Who should attend? Family members, caregivers, friends and interested persons are encouraged to attend. You do not have to be a member to attend.

ANA/NJ is dedicated to achieving two important goals:
(1) to provide support and information to acoustic neuroma patients, their families, and their friends before and after treatment.  We do not give medical advice.  Our members are available to encourage and to share their own personal experience.
(2) to increase public awareness of acoustic neuroma, so that symptoms will be diagnosed and treated in a timely manner by experienced medical teams.
